SEMARANG, INDONESIA – Ni Kadek Dita Cahyani, Ph.D, a distinguished lecturer from the Faculty of Science and Mathematics at Diponegoro University and Coordinator of Diponegoro Biodiversity Project Laboratory respectively, has been honored with an invitation to join a groundbreaking international research mission. She will participate as a researcher in the “NUS-OceanX Deep-Sea Biodiversity Expedition to the Eastern Indian Ocean.”

The expedition, a high-profile collaboration between the National University of Singapore (NUS) and the global ocean exploration initiative OceanX, is scheduled to take place from October 7-30, 2025. The research will be conducted onboard the state-of-the-art research and media vessel, OceanXplorer.

Dr. Dita was specifically selected for her expertise in the field of environmental DNA (eDNA). Her role will be crucial in studying the rich and largely undiscovered biodiversity of the deep-sea ecosystems in the Eastern Indian Ocean. This cutting-edge eDNA research allows scientists to detect and identify species from genetic material left behind in the water, providing invaluable insights into the marine life of these remote environments.
